Default RX-330 Driver side back light cover

Hey,

I was at the game the other day, and when i got back I noticed the driver side back light of my lexus has a crack in it. The light works, its just the out side cover has a small crack.

Does anyone know a good reliable place I can purchase this part? and if it's easy to install it myself.

You can try ebay.

From Lexus, I do not think you can buy just the lens. You will have to buy the assembly. Call them to inquire.

Ebay will be your best bet. Any year 2004 to 2009 will do, they are identical.

Parts.com---Lens assy.---Lens and gasket only--no wiring or bulbs--
USA built...Part #-81561-0E010----$150.67
Japan built..Part #-81561-48061----$150.67

Originally Posted by LacRx330
How do I determine US built vs. Japan built?
Through your VIN. The first few letters/numbers - JT is Japan, 2T is Canada (US). At least there is no price difference. Good luck with the repair.
